Description
ASP.NET Core 1.0, 1.1, and 2.0 allow an attacker to bypass Cross-origin Resource Sharing (CORS) configurations and retrieve normally restricted content from a web application, aka "ASP.NET Core Information Disclosure Vulnerability".
How to fix CVE-2017-8700
To remediate CVE-2017-8700, upgrade the affected package to a fixed version below.
- NuGet/Microsoft.AspNetCore.Mvc.Core—upgrade to 1.0.6 or later
